Bodegas Garcia de Aranda - Senorio de los Baldios Crianza 2009
93/100
Robert Parker
“Senorio de Los Baldios 2009 is aged in French and American oak barrels for 14 months. Once again, the nose skillfully integrates the oak, allowing floral, black plum, blackcurrant, and mineral notes to unfold in the glass. The palate features a lovely citrus backbone that pairs beautifully with blackcurrant, blueberry, and black cherry, while the finish is clean and refined. This is yet another excellent wine from Garcia de Aranda.” (Wine Advocate 2013 – Robert Parker)

Eye
deep black cherry dress
Nose
aromas of ripe fruit with subtle hints of wood, vanilla, and cocoa
Palate
Full-bodied, rich, and well-structured. Integrated tannins with a nice balance of acidity and alcohol.
Serve
at 16-18°C
Open
2 hours before
Drink from
2017
Drink before
2019
Food and Wine Pairings
It pairs well with grilled or braised red meats, game...
